Definitions:

Alarm Reaction

The initial stage in the body's response to stress, involving the immediate activation of the sympathetic nervous system and the release of stress hormones.

General Adaptation Syndrome

A three-stage response model (alarm, resistance, exhaustion) describing the body's short-term and long-term reactions to stress.

Hans Selye

A pioneering Hungarian-Canadian endocrinologist who is known for his research on the stress response and for introducing the concept of General Adaptation Syndrome.

Meyer Friedman

A cardiologist known for co-developing the theory that the Type A behavior pattern increases the risk of heart disease.
